A great new interpretive walking trail through scenic Murist.
Walkers can choose from a range of starting points. However, those who have travelled by car are advised to always use the car park in front of the local council offices (interpretive panel no. 1). From here, simply follow the arrows and enjoy a fabulous walk through the picturesque Fribourg countryside.
Tip: climbing to the top of the Molière Tower, the only preserved vestige of an imposing castle and a medieval village built at the end of the 12th century on a hill near the village of Murist.
